The AES Corporation (NYSE: AES) today announced that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er, Tom O’Flynn, will transition to a new leadership role, focusing on raising third-party capital to systematically and cost effectively help finance AES’ attractive growth opportunities. Current Deputy Chief Financial Officer, Gustavo Pimenta, will become Chief Financial Officer. These changes will be effective as of January 1, 2019.

“I want to thank Tom for his many contributions over the past six years as CFO. We have worked hand-in-hand in transforming AES. We exited 13 countries and raised more than $5 billion in asset sale proceeds. We have also strengthened our Balance Sheet by reducing our Parent debt by 40% and we are now well-positioned to achieve the goal we established to attain investment grade metrics in 2019 and ratings in 2020. Further, Tom has played a key role in our growth in renewables, including the acquisition of sPower. In his new position, he will continue to help AES to secure financing for our future growth,” said Andrés Gluski, AES President and Chief Executive Officer. “I also want to welcome Gustavo to his new position as CFO of AES. Gustavo served as CFO of several of our Latin American businesses, including the publically listed Brazilian companies, Eletropaulo and AES Tietê, and has been instrumental in growing our business in Mexico, Central America and the Caribbean. Since becoming Deputy CFO nine months ago, he successfully identified and implemented the $100 million in cost savings we announced earlier this year. I look forward to working with Gustavo to deliver on our long-term financial and strategic objectives.”

“I am proud to have contributed to AES’ transformation as CFO, while at the same time developing a stronger finance team with a deep bench. In my new role, I will be focusing on forming vehicles to help finance AES’ attractive renewable growth opportunities,” said Tom O’Flynn, AES Executive Vice President and Chief Financial Officer.

“I am excited to work with AES’ leadership team to build on the progress we have made to position the company for profitable and sustainable growth. I plan to continue to foster AES’ culture of financial discipline by delivering solid returns to our shareholders,” said Gustavo Pimenta, AES Deputy Chief Financial Officer.

About AES

The AES Corporation (NYSE: AES) is a Fortune 500 global power company. We provide affordable, sustainable energy to 15 countries through our diverse portfolio of distribution businesses as well as thermal and renewable generation facilities. Our workforce is committed to operational excellence and meeting the world’s changing power needs. Our 2017 revenues were $11 billion and we own and manage $33 billion in total assets.
